Fairly difficult to tell.SonsOfThunder wrote:Supposedly Miller was 'shaken up' or whatever. Didn't look like it to me.
Don't be like an Arsenal fan. Guy's got his leg broke, by someone a number of divisions lower. Even if it was a "bad" tackle, stuff like that can always go on where there's a gulf in class, with little intent on the part of the perpetrator.
The ball gets a little bit away from Chungy, but he covers twice the distance that the defender manages in the same timeframe. The defender commits to the challenge about 5 yards away and then has to adjust. You're talking about a bloke that doesn't think nor react at the same speed as an international footballer.
To me, it just looked like the difference in class that's caused the problem.
